Centrifugal Pumps Market Set to Surpass USD 55.4 Billion by 2035, Driven by Water Infrastructure Modernization and Smart Pumping Technologies
The global centrifugal pumps market is poised for sustained expansion, forecast to rise from USD 33.7 billion in 2025 to USD 55.4 billion by 2035, marking an impressive absolute increase of USD 21.7 billion. This upward trajectory reflects a compound annual growth rate (CAGR) of 5.1%, driven by accelerating investments in water and wastewater treatment infrastructure, rapid adoption of energy-efficient pumping technologies, and integration of smart monitoring systems across industrial and municipal applications.

Strategic Expansion Fueled by Infrastructure Investments
Between 2025 and 2030, the centrifugal pumps market is expected to expand from USD 33.7 billion to USD 43.1 billion, contributing 43.3% of the decade’s total forecast growth. This phase will be characterized by heightened demand for wastewater management solutions, increased integration of variable frequency drives (VFDs), and adoption of smart sensors to enable real-time system diagnostics. The period from 2030 to 2035 will add another USD 12.3 billion, as digitalization and predictive maintenance technologies transform fluid management operations globally.
Rising global water stress, industrial efficiency mandates, and sustainability goals have intensified the need for high-performance centrifugal pump systems. Municipal water utilities, chemical processing facilities, power generation plants, and agricultural irrigation networks are rapidly modernizing their infrastructure, creating consistent demand for advanced pumping technologies designed for energy optimization, low maintenance, and environmental compliance.
Single-Stage Pumps Dominate the Product Landscape
Among the key product segments, single-stage centrifugal pumps hold a commanding 50% share of the global market in 2025. Their dominance stems from simplicity, durability, and cost-effectiveness, making them indispensable in water handling, HVAC, and industrial applications. These systems excel in flow consistency, reduced maintenance, and adaptable configuration for diverse operational environments.
The submersible pump segment, representing 20% of total market value, continues to gain traction in municipal water supply and irrigation systems. With growing investments in deep-well and groundwater extraction projects, submersible pumps are witnessing significant innovation, particularly in corrosion-resistant materials and motor efficiency enhancements.
Technological advancements are also driving adoption. Modern single-stage designs now feature optimized impeller geometry, anti-vibration construction, and advanced monitoring integration, extending operational lifespans and reducing downtime across applications.
Industrial Applications Lead End-Use Adoption
The industrial segment continues to anchor the centrifugal pumps market, commanding the largest share in 2025. Demand is propelled by the need for process reliability, operational precision, and regulatory compliance in industries such as chemicals, power generation, pharmaceuticals, and food and beverages.
Industrial operators are prioritizing water efficiency and process automation, with centrifugal pumps offering enhanced flow control, energy conservation, and maintenance predictability. Meanwhile, the agricultural sector, accounting for approximately 16% of market share, is witnessing rapid adoption of solar-powered pumping systems to improve irrigation efficiency in regions such as India, China, and Africa.
These trends underscore a broader transformation toward sustainable water and fluid management, where pumps are evolving from mechanical assets to digitally integrated performance systems that contribute directly to operational and environmental efficiency.
Regional Analysis: Asia Leads, North America and Europe Evolve
- India is the fastest-growing market globally, projected to expand at a CAGR of 6.3% through 2035. Large-scale water infrastructure initiatives, including the Jal Jeevan Mission, combined with agricultural modernization and solar pump adoption, position India as a global growth hub.
 - China follows closely with a 6.2% CAGR, supported by government-led environmental remediation projects, urbanization programs, and industrial modernization efforts.
 - The United States continues to demonstrate leadership in technological integration, achieving a 5.9% CAGR driven by municipal water treatment upgrades, regulatory compliance, and industrial automation.
 - Japan and Brazil both post 5.8% growth rates, underscoring the global reach of energy-efficient pumping technologies from Japan’s precision manufacturing industries to Brazil’s offshore oil and gas developments.
 
Market Drivers: Efficiency, Digitalization, and Modernization
Three structural drivers underpin the market’s decade-long expansion trajectory:
- Water Infrastructure Modernization: Global initiatives to rehabilitate aging municipal systems and build advanced wastewater facilities are expanding deployment opportunities for high-performance pump solutions.
 - Energy Efficiency Mandates: Industries and utilities are transitioning toward pumps equipped with variable frequency drives (VFDs) and smart energy optimization technologies to reduce operational costs.
 - Smart Monitoring and Predictive Maintenance: Integration of IoT-enabled monitoring systems and data analytics enhances equipment reliability, reduces downtime, and enables real-time performance optimization.
 
Competitive Landscape: Consolidation and Technological Leadership
The global centrifugal pumps market features a moderately concentrated competitive landscape, with 15–20 key players collectively holding 17% of market share. Industry leaders such as Grundfos, Flowserve Corporation, Weir Group, and WILO SE leverage comprehensive product portfolios, robust service networks, and long-term industrial partnerships to maintain market leadership.
Emerging challengers like Ebara Corporation, KSB Group, and Sulzer AG are investing heavily in engineering innovation and regional expansion, while technology-focused players including Xylem Inc., ITT Corporation, and IDEX Corporation are differentiating through smart monitoring platforms and customized high-efficiency systems.
